Mole Removal And Screening For Skin Cancer: All You Need To Know
What Are Moles? Skin moles are clusters of pigmented cells that appear as small and dark spots on the skin and can vary greatly in colour and size. Even though moles can appear anywhere on your body, they generally tend to grow in areas that are frequently exposed to the sun. These include: · Face · Arms · Hands · Neck · Face What Are Normal Moles? Typically, normal moles are shades of brown, tan, or flesh colour. If your moles have multiple or unusual colours like red, pink, grey, black, brown, or others, consider getting them checked out. Normal moles tend to be smaller than the head of the pencil eraser that’s less than six millimetres in diameter. If your mole is large, especially larger than others, ensure you get it checked out.
